The 2nd Assistant Editor will support Kin’s Post Production department in all aspects media management, including preparing media after production for our editors, sourcing media for projects as needed from our library of hard drives, and QCing masters before archiving them to our new asset library management system. The 2nd AE will play a critical role in supporting the 1st (Lead) Assistant Editor and our stable of freelance editors as we move through a robust production slate for 2023. We have recently transitioned from Final Cut Pro to Adobe Premiere, so knowledge of both platforms is required. This role requires extreme attention to detail, proficiency in organization, adherence to deadlines and a great level of proactivity. This is a freelance full-time position.
This is a remote position, but it will be required to go into our LA-based office for training and potentially one day a week.
What You’ll Do:
- Collect drives from production teams, offload/upload media and assets and ensuring all footage is accounted for, verify data backups, and stored in the proper locations in a timely manner
- Review media, catch and flag any production errors, issues, or inconsistencies to all stakeholders
- Import and prepare all project assets into Adobe Premiere working with the Lead Assistant Editor to maintain Kin’s workflow standards
- Build multicam clips from source material according to project specs
- Diligently organize, connect, and synchronize media in sequences for external editorial teams
- Annotate and label all media based on project notes, as well as using your own intuition and understanding of the shoot to organize media in the project in a concise manner to set up the editorial team for success
- Maintain logs and enter project metadata as needed
- Ensure correct project templates are being utilized and distributed to creative teams
- Recall old projects and media from archives when required
- QC episode masters to ready for distribution
